Latest episodes of the podcast Left-Horizons
Mostrando página 2 de 2
Meet the Shoplifters | TV Review
23/04/2025
The Two-Tier 'Myth' | The Horizon Bulletin
07/04/2025
The Consequences of Trump 2.0
11/03/2025
ZARZA We are Zarza, the prestigious firm behind major projects in information technology.